About this work

A person sits on the floor, leaning against a wall. They wear a red vest over a light shirt with dark spots, and brown boots. In front of them is a small wooden box with a red cloth inside. A dog sits nearby, looking down. The painting uses bold brushstrokes and dark shadows to create a warm, earthy feel. The person’s face is simple but expressive, with a slight smile. About the artist

Portrait of Nicolae Tonitza
Artist

Nicolae Tonitza

Nicolae Tonitza was a Romanian painter, engraver, lithographer, journalist and art critic. Drawing inspiration from Post-Impressionism and Expressionism, he had a major role in introducing modernist guidelines to local art.
